Introduction
The Cuisinart Cordless Electric Knife offers maximum convenience with its rechargeable design. It features a powerful motor and two dishwasher-safe stainless steel blades, making it suitable for various slicing tasks. The serrated blade is ideal for precise slicing of meat and bread, while the straight-edge blade is specifically designed for fruit, vegetables, and filleting fish. Powered by two 7.8-volt lithium batteries, the unit provides optimal cutting performance for up to 20 minutes on a single charge. A safety lock/unlock feature is integrated to prevent accidental operation. The included heavy-duty case with easy-grip handles facilitates easy storage and transport of the knife and its accessories.
Important Safety Instructions
- Always unplug the electric knife from the power outlet before assembling, disassembling, or cleaning.
- Keep blades out of reach of children. The blades are extremely sharp.
- Ensure the safety lock/unlock feature is engaged when the knife is not in use to prevent accidental activation.
- Do not immerse the motor housing in water or other liquids. Clean with a damp cloth only.
- Use the knife only for its intended purpose as described in this manual.
- Avoid touching moving parts.
- Do not operate the knife with a damaged cord or plug, or after the appliance malfunctions or has been dropped or damaged in any manner.

Setup
Charging the Unit
The Cuisinart Cordless Electric Knife is powered by two 7.8-volt lithium batteries. Before first use, fully charge the unit using the provided AC adapter. A 30-minute quick-charge feature is available for convenience. A full charge provides up to 20 minutes of continuous run time.
Blade Assembly
- Ensure the knife handle is unplugged from any power source.
- Select the desired blade set (serrated for meat/bread or straight-edge for fruit/vegetables/fish).
- Align the two blade pieces and gently slide them together until they snap securely.
- Insert the assembled blade into the knife handle until it clicks into place. Ensure it is firmly seated.

Operating Instructions
Powering On/Off
- With the desired blade securely attached, ensure the unit is charged.
- To activate the knife, slide the safety lock/unlock button forward (towards the blade) and simultaneously press the power trigger located on the underside of the handle.
- The blades will begin to reciprocate. Release the power trigger to turn off the knife. The safety lock will automatically re-engage.
Slicing Techniques
- For Meats and Breads: Use the serrated blade. Apply gentle pressure and let the reciprocating action of the blades do the work. Guide the knife through the food, maintaining an even pace for uniform slices.
- For Fruits, Vegetables, and Filleting Fish: Use the straight-edge blade. This blade is designed for delicate tasks, allowing for clean, precise cuts without tearing.
- Always use a stable cutting surface. For carving meats, the included carving fork can be used to hold the food securely.

Maintenance and Cleaning
Disassembly for Cleaning
- Ensure the knife is unplugged and turned off.
- Locate the blade release button on the side of the handle. Press this button and gently pull the blade set out of the handle.
- Separate the two blade pieces by sliding them apart.
Cleaning Instructions
- The stainless steel blades are dishwasher-safe. For best results, wash them on the top rack.
- The knife handle (motor housing) should be cleaned by hand with a damp cloth. Do not immerse the handle in water or any other liquid.
- Always dry all components thoroughly before reassembly or storage.
Troubleshooting
- Knife not turning on: Ensure the unit is fully charged. Verify that the safety lock/unlock button is slid forward and the power trigger is pressed simultaneously.
- Blades not moving smoothly: Check that the blade set is correctly assembled and fully inserted into the knife handle. Ensure no food debris is obstructing the blades.
- Reduced cutting performance: The battery may be low. Recharge the unit. Ensure the correct blade type is being used for the food item.
